**Ticket MAPL-883 — Tile cache serving stale (and possibly cross-tenant?) tiles**

Heads up for security review: the Maplight tile-rendering cache keys on zoom/x/y but not on tenant ID when the "shared basemap" flag is toggled mid-session. Worst case, a tenant with custom overlays could briefly see another tenant's rendered tiles out of the shared pool. Haven't reproduced cross-tenant leakage yet, but the keying gap is real and the fix is cheap. Repro steps are on the attached branch; the build under review is listed below.

build token for tajeg-bajep: htk14_409ba9df6b8acb

☐ **Step 7 — Autocomplete index check (Pemberlake release)**

Before rotating the ceremony keys, make sure the Quickfinch autocomplete index isn't mid-rebuild — it's been sluggish all week and a rotation during reindex will stall it for hours. Once it reports green, unseal the ceremony vault with the passphrase below:

vault phrase of faweg-kahif = fraath-zorox-praius

**Crash Report Pipeline — Triage Basics**

When a Flintley mobile crash report fails to appear in the Quarrel dashboard, first check the ingest queue lag metric. If lag exceeds ten minutes, the symbolication workers are likely backed up; restarting them clears most stalls. Do not re-upload dSYM bundles manually, as duplicates confuse the dedupe stage. For symbolication failures tied to a specific release, escalate to the Pipelines rotation. The full triage checklist lives on the internal page below.

runbook for yahog-yagaf: https://superset.nelvrogrid.test/deploy/issue/issue/secrets/view/spaces/pages/2e36c109983dc36bf722670c

# Flaglight Rollouts — Approvals

Quick version for on-call: any rollout touching more than 5% of traffic needs an approval in Flaglight before the ramp continues. Kill switches don't need approval — just flip them and note it in the incident channel. Scheduled ramps pause automatically if error budget burns hot. If you're stuck at 2 a.m. with a pending approval, there's one person authorized to override, and that's the approver below.

account owner for tagep-bafof: Norael Gilax Juleth